Free Webinar: Connecting IoT Applications with STM32WB and Bluetooth Mesh
Join this free webinar from STMicroelectronics and learn how to quickly implement long-range, secure, and reliable connectivity between multiple Bluetooth-enabled devices.
This one-hour webinar will start with a discussion on the fundamentals of Bluetooth mesh and how it compares to other 802.15.4 protocols in the 2.4 GHz frequency range. We will then take a comprehensive look at the components of Bluetooth mesh before introducing you to an integrated system-on-chip solution capable of running large-scale Bluetooth mesh device networks.
Bluetooth mesh is a wireless topology that enables many-to-many communication, and is particularly suitable for building and home automation solutions including lighting and sensor networks. During the session we will introduce the STM32WB, a 32-bit multi-protocol system-on-chip (SoC) with the capability to power Bluetooth mesh proxy nodes, friend nodes, relay nodes—and most importantly, low-power modes.
You will also discover a rich development ecosystem designed to remove the complexity and greatly simplify Bluetooth mesh implementation in your project. Finally, we will show you where to find useful examples within the STM32CubeWB software ecosystem to help you evaluate your design and get your prototype up and running.
